 * When there is no image attached to the post, PostX attaches its own: <code>[https://my-site.com/wp-content/plugins/ultimate-post/assets/img/ultp-fallback-img.png</code&gt](https://my-site.com/wp-content/plugins/ultimate-post/assets/img/ultp-fallback-img.png</code&gt);
 * Instead of using that one, is there a way I can choose my own as the default 
   image when no featured image is attached to the post? People who write articles
   don’t always have an image, so it would be good to have a generic one that fits
   our site, which would look better than a placeholder image.

 * Thank you for reaching us. Yes, you can definitely do that. If you go to Block
   setting > Image > you will find an option to upload your fallback image. See 
   it here: [Image](https://prnt.sc/HCBbTxiRDnKc)
   Let me know if that helps.

 * Sorry, but I do not think I made my question clear. The page I linked to is an
   archive page. The image is not from an image block but instead is the featured
   image for the page. When there is no featured image, the image at …/wp-content/
   plugins/ultimate-post/assets/img/ultp-fallback-img.png is shown instead. That
   is the image I want to replace when there is no featured image on an archive 
   page. I know I could just replace the image in the plugin, but the next time 
   the plugin is updated, I don’t want it to be overwritten.
